Abstract
The present invention provides multi-band ultra-wide band (UWB) communication methods and systems capable of adaptively and scalably supporting different applications with different requirements, as well as different desired or ideal properties relating to the communications. A method is provided for transmitting information using multi-band ultra-wide band transmission, including transmitting a signal over each of multiple frequency sub-bands, and allowing variation of at least one transmission parameter to facilitate trade-off between at least two of power consumption, energy collection, bit rate, performance, range, resistance to multiple access interference, and resistance to multipath interference and spectral flatness.
